Output 1243ebfd157c262c54ff25a2a437577e746fbf8af0cd6c456dc8927da5c3ad46:1

value
516331879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c9e4d8ec538a4f45f63adbef0f01bba2178b02e OP_EQUAL
address
3MoYDq2jFAjdtwsFQ3dvkaeaZgd72r1WAC
transaction
1243ebfd157c262c54ff25a2a437577e746fbf8af0cd6c456dc8927da5c3ad46
spent
true